[QUOTE="LBrandt, post: 157694, member: 2979"] Cutting the suckers off of my sweetcorn today and side-dressing some 10-10-10- . This will give me 2 good cobs per plant instead of one. I plant Silver Queen, which is a all white sweet corn that we prefer over yellow or peaches and cream. Plants are about ready to tassel and are about 6ft tall. I side dress with 10-10-10- again when ears are starting to form and we get cobs that fill nicely all the way. Don't have to use so much garden space to get the amount of sweet corn we need for canning this way. Electric fence for keeping the masked raiders out will be going up in about 2 weeks. We plant our corn a little late so it is ready first part of Sept. little cooler for canning. Might be a little later this year because of the cool nights. [/QUOTE]
